Steps:
- Freeze one litre lemon lime soda and one can of fruit cocktail in a ring mold. If you do not have a ring mold just freeze in several small plastic containers. Freeze overnight.
- At serving time put the frozen ring mold into a large punch bowl.
- Slowly add the rest of the sodas and grape juice.
- Add the second can of fruit cocktail.
- Using an ice cream scoop, add the rainbow sherbet.
- This stuff gets better the more the sherbet melts - looks awful, but yummmmmmmmy!
